Job Description

Apply Technical Support Specialist, Data Repository Minnetonka, MN • Customer Support & Training Apply Job Type Full-time Description Technical Support Specialists at
MEDITECH
train, educate and support customers using MEDITECH's Enterprise Health Record software. The Data Repository application is a SQL database used by organizations to procure data for advanced analytics, reports and other vendor extracts. As a member of our Client Services team, your job would involve: Acting as the primary contact for customers; answering questions; implementing and supporting the software; troubleshooting and researching requests for data; evaluating requests for software enhancements and system modifications; corresponding over the phone and through email Addressing incoming requests from customers Troubleshooting, researching, and solving software and database related issues Implementing and servicing Data Repository software Working with Microsoft SQL Server and PostgreSQL Communicating with internal stakeholders to ensure issues are progressing towards resolution and ideas for enhancements are prioritized Training customers via the telephone, in person or online seminars Explaining software enhancements and advising on proper configuration Creating and updating documentation Mentoring peers as you gain experience with the software Organizing, planning, and completing projects efficiently and in accordance with quality standards. Requirements Bachelor's degree preferred with major in Information Technology, Management Information Systems, Computer Information Systems, Data Analytics or equivalent training, education, or customer service experience and/or related military experience Experience or exposure working with personal computers and servers, troubleshooting, researching and solving software related issues Technical aptitude with strong analytical and problem solving skills Strength in the following areas: Written and verbal communication skills Project management and organizational skills Customer service skills with the ability to foster strong, positive relationships Attention to detail. Ability to work independently and as part of a team and multi-task in a fast-paced environment.
Hiring salary range:
$54,000-$66,000 Actual salary will be determined based on an individual's skills, experience, education, and other job-related factors permitted by law.
MEDITECH
offers competitive employee benefits including but not limited to health, dental, & vision insurance; profit sharing trust and 401(k); tuition reimbursement, generous paid time off, sick days, personal time, and paid holidays. This is a hybrid role which includes a blend of in-office and remote work as designated by the management team.
